The Patience of God: A Chance for All to Be Saved
Many wonder why God allows evil and why He delays His final judgment. The answer lies in His mercy. 2 Peter 3:9 says, "The Lord is not slow in keeping His promise, as some understand slowness. Instead, He is patient with you, not wanting anyone to perish, but everyone to come to repentance."
God’s delay is not negligence; it is grace. Every day that passes is an opportunity for someone to receive salvation. He is giving you time, calling you through His Word, through people, through circumstances, and even through the quiet moments when you feel the void in your heart.
The Reality of Sin and the Need for a Saviour
Sin has separated humanity from God, making us spiritually dead and destined for eternal separation. No amount of good works, religious rituals, or self-righteousness can bridge the gap. Romans 3:23 reminds us, "For all have sinned and fall short of the glory of God." But in His love, God made a way—a way that does not require human effort but complete faith in Christ’s finished work on the cross.

Jesus bore our sins, took our punishment, and rose again in victory. Through Him, we are offered forgiveness, redemption, and a new life. The choice now lies with you: will you accept His gift or reject it?
